I gave the Deputy detailed information in my reply. As I said, from January to August 2007, a total of 28,542 claims were decided. Of these, 3,430 required particular examination of the habitual residence condition. Some 90% of these satisfied the condition and only 341 were refused as the condition was not satisfied.

I repeat we provide direct provision. I would be astonished if certain children were excluded under the school meals programme where that is provided. I have no knowledge of that happening and I suspect it is not. All children in schools where meals are provided can avail of them.
